In today's world, the significance of materials used in manufacturing cannot be overstated. Among these materials, molded plastics play a crucial role in various industries due to their versatility and cost-effectiveness. molded plastics (模塑塑料) are created by shaping plastic into specific forms through the application of heat and pressure. This process allows manufacturers to produce complex shapes that would be impossible or too costly to achieve with traditional materials such as metal or wood.One of the primary advantages of molded plastics is their lightweight nature. Products made from molded plastics (模塑塑料) are significantly lighter than those made from metals, which can lead to reduced shipping costs and easier handling during production and assembly. For example, in the automotive industry, using molded plastics helps manufacturers create lighter vehicles that improve fuel efficiency without sacrificing safety or performance.Additionally, molded plastics are highly resistant to corrosion and chemicals. Unlike metals, which can rust or degrade when exposed to harsh environments, molded plastics (模塑塑料) maintain their integrity over time. This characteristic makes them ideal for use in outdoor applications, such as garden furniture and playground equipment, where exposure to the elements is a constant concern.The customization potential of molded plastics is another significant benefit. Manufacturers can easily alter the color, texture, and finish of molded plastics (模塑塑料) to meet specific design requirements. This flexibility allows companies to create unique products that stand out in the marketplace. Furthermore, the ability to incorporate different additives into the plastic mix enables the production of materials with enhanced properties, such as increased strength or improved UV resistance.Sustainability is becoming an increasingly important factor in manufacturing. Fortunately, the industry has responded by developing biodegradable and recyclable molded plastics. These eco-friendly alternatives can help reduce the environmental impact of plastic waste. By choosing sustainable options, manufacturers can contribute to a circular economy, where materials are reused and recycled, rather than discarded.Despite the numerous advantages, there are challenges associated with the use of molded plastics. One notable issue is the public perception of plastics in general. Many consumers are becoming more aware of the environmental issues related to plastic pollution. As a result, manufacturers must work diligently to promote the responsible use and disposal of molded plastics (模塑塑料). Education and awareness campaigns can help inform the public about the benefits of recycling and the advancements in sustainable plastic production.In conclusion, molded plastics (模塑塑料) are an integral part of modern manufacturing, offering a wide range of benefits including lightweight, durability, customization, and sustainability. As industries continue to evolve, the demand for innovative materials will only grow. By embracing the potential of molded plastics, manufacturers can create products that not only meet consumer needs but also align with the principles of environmental responsibility. The future of manufacturing lies in the ability to adapt and innovate, and molded plastics will undoubtedly play a pivotal role in this journey.
